SR484: SR484 Savannah State University Men's Basketball Team; congratulate

Last action March 28, 2025 · Senate Read and Adopted

A Georgia Senate resolution congratulates the Savannah State University men's basketball team for winning the 2025 Southern Intercollegiate Athletic Conference Basketball Tournament Championship.

In plain language

This resolution from the Georgia Senate honors the Savannah State University men's basketball team after the Tigers won the 2025 Southern Intercollegiate Athletic Conference (SIAC) Basketball Tournament Championship, beating Tuskegee University 67-66 on March 8, 2025. It highlights this as the program's second SIAC title in four years, following a 2022 championship. The resolution recognizes Interim Head Coach Clevan Thompson for leading the team to a 13-5 record and an eight-game winning streak, and names three players honored during the tournament: Javonte Landy and Ayjay Plain, who made the All-Tournament Team, and Qua King, named Tournament Most Valuable Player. The Senate formally congratulates the team and directs the Secretary of the Senate to prepare a copy of the resolution for the team, which also competed in the 2025 NCAA Division II Men's Basketball Tournament.
